+**A card layout must be testable without a painter.** `CardLayout` computes
+every rect on a card and touches no `QPainter` and no widget, so the geometry
+has tests that a blank render cannot defeat. When changing what a card shows,
+change `CardLayout` and assert there; a test that renders the delegate and
+counts pixels proves nothing, for the reasons under "Rendering probes lie".
+Two traps it already handles: `QRect::right()` is inclusive, so the right edge
+is carried as an exclusive one, and `QFont::pointSizeF()` returns -1 for a font
+set in pixels, which qt6ct does.
+
+**`QTreeView`'s Up/Down already walk into an expanded thread's replies**, and
+that is where message-to-message navigation comes from. Do not bind arrow keys
+as `QAction` shortcuts to get it: a shortcut is dispatched before the focused
+widget sees the key and Qt withholds only plain LETTERS from editable widgets,
+so a bare `Up` would break the query bar, the tag dialog and the web view at
+once. `Alt+Up`/`Alt+Down` are chords and therefore safe; `Shift+Up`/`Down` is
+the built-in extend-selection and must be left alone. Binding two sequences to
+one action needs `setShortcuts`, not `setShortcut`, which keeps only the last.
+
+**`Q_ENUM` is not enough to send an enum across a queued connection.** It gives
+the type a meta-object entry, not a metatype registered under the name
+`invokeMethod` resolves, so a `Q_ARG` carrying it is dropped at runtime with a
+warning and the slot runs with a default. `NotmuchWorker::SortOrder` is
+registered beside the type for this reason, not in `MainWindow`, so a caller
+that never constructs one still gets it.
+
+**It is a `QTreeView` over a `QAbstractItemModel` since item 20**, because a
+thread's replies are child rows and a table can neither indent nor expand. What
+did NOT survive that port is anything keyed on a row NUMBER: a tree numbers rows
+per parent, so `row 0` exists once per expanded thread and `current.row() + 1`
+names a sibling rather than the next thread. Navigation walks with
+`indexBelow`/`indexAbove`; `QTableView::isRowSelected(int)` has no equivalent —
+use `selectionModel()->isSelected(index)`. Row height comes from
+`setUniformRowHeights` plus `CardDelegate::sizeHint`, since a tree has no
+vertical header to carry a default section size. Indentation is
+`setIndentation(0)`: `CardLayout` draws the indent inside the card's own rect,
+so `visualRect` reports the SAME left edge for a thread and its reply and a
+geometry probe sees no nesting in a correctly nested list.

+**Three traps in the expander, all of which shipped a plausible-looking broken
+build before being caught.** `QTreeView::drawBranches` is the documented hook and
+does not work when the expander sits on a content column: it runs BEFORE the
+row's cells, so the delegate's background paints over it (a 60-pixel triangle
+survived as 8). `CardDelegate` draws it instead, as the reply count on the
+card's second line. `setRootIsDecorated(false)`, needed to stop the style
+drawing its own indicator underneath, also removes the style's HIT AREA, so the
+glyph renders perfectly and is inert; `ThreadListView::mousePressEvent` handles
+the click, asking `CardDelegate::expanderRectFor` for the target so the drawn
+and clickable rects cannot drift. A fourth trap died with the grid: `isExpanded`
+is keyed on column 0, which used to disagree with the subject-column index.
+
+**Visible, clickable and toggling are three separate properties.** A test for
+one passes against the other two being broken, which happened twice in one
+session: a pixel test proved the triangle was drawn while nothing could click
+it, and a click test proved it opened while it could never close.
+
+**Assert a reply's indent on where the TEXT lands, never on `visualRect`.** The
+reason has inverted twice and the rule has not. Under item 20 the geometry was
+indented while the text was not, because the delegate laid text out from its own
+left edge; now `setIndentation(0)` means `visualRect` reports no indent at all
+while the text is indented, because `CardLayout` draws it inside the card's rect.
+A probe on `visualRect` therefore endorsed a broken layout then and would fail a
+correct one now. Assert on `CardLayout::contentLeft`.

+**The one exception, and it is a double-free if undone.** Messages reached
+through `notmuch_thread_get_toplevel_messages` / `notmuch_message_get_replies`
+are owned by the THREAD and freed with it (`notmuch.h:1637`), so `walkReplies`
+in `notmuchworker.cpp` holds them as raw `notmuch_message_t*`: an `NmMessage`
+wrapper would call `notmuch_message_destroy` on memory the thread frees again.
+The whole walk must finish while the `NmThread` is alive. Related: replies are
+unreachable from a query walk at all — `notmuch_message_get_replies` returns
+NULL for a message from `notmuch_query_search_messages` (`notmuch.h:1617-1628`),
+which is why `loadThreadTree` exists beside `loadThread` rather than replacing
+it.
